hw/bsp/ch58x: address review feedback and read the real chip unique id
Fold in the CH58x BSP review fixes: - family.mk: drop stray trailing backslashes on the last LDFLAGS/SRC_C entries (harmless -- GNU Make ends the list at the blank line -- but misleading). - debug_uart.c: uart_write() spun on a full ring buffer with nothing to drain it (only uart_sync() advances tx_consume), so a burst larger than the buffer deadlocked. Drain the FIFO while waiting, like uart_sync() does. - wch-riscv.cfg: move the OpenOCD work area from 0x80000000 (unmapped) to the 0x20000000 SRAM, sized to 32 KB, matching ch32v20x/wch-riscv.cfg. - family.c: implement board_get_unique_id() from the factory MAC. CH58x is a BLE part, so a unique 6-byte MAC lives in FlashROM at ROM_CFG_MAC_ADDR; GetMACAddress() reads it via FLASH_EEPROM_CMD (in libISP583.a), so no extra source file is needed. The read buffer is TU_ATTR_ALIGNED(4) and 8 bytes, per the SDK's documented 4-byte-aligned, word-granular buffer contract (CH58x_flash.c). - test/hil/tinyusb.json: key ch582m_evt off this board's actual MAC (D443627B5450) instead of the fixed placeholder, like every other board. Verified on ci.lan HIL: ch582m_evt enumerates with serial D443627B5450 and all device examples pass. Co-Authored-By: Claude Opus 4.8 (1M context) <[email protected]>
